Car accidents can be chaotic which often cause serious injuries to the victims. Victims of injuries must seek urgent medical attention to ensure their injuries are treated, and their legal claim is secured. An experienced attorney can help clients gather evidence of importance such as police reports and photographs of the scene of the accident and hospital invoices medical and physical therapy invoices, proofs of lost wages and more.

Attorneys also know the importance of a claim for car accidents and can provide a ballpark estimate for how much a victim can receive as compensation. The amount of economic and non-economic damage awarded is based on the severity of the accident. Economic damages can be quantified and include medical expenses, property damage, and lost wages. Non-economic damages may include various damages, including suffering, pain, and loss of enjoyment of life.

Access to Resources

Injuries sustained in car accidents may have long-term implications, that can lead to a high cost for medical treatment and financial losses. This is why it's important to have a seasoned auto accident attorney on your side. They are able to collect and review evidence and negotiate with insurance companies, and file an action if necessary.

If you have an attorney to represent you in a car crash, the insurance company is more likely to give you an equitable settlement. They will know that you have an attorney who will fight to recover every penny of your damages. This is especially crucial for cases involving catastrophic or severe injuries like spinal cord injuries and paralysis closed head or traumatized brain injuries, the loss of limbs or other permanent impairments.

An attorney for car accidents can assist you in recovering compensation for pain and and other damages that are not economic. This can include emotional trauma as well as loss of enjoyment of your life.

A car accident lawyer can be expensive however, many lawyers work on a contingency basis which means that they only get paid if you are successful in your case. This allows individuals who otherwise would not be able to afford a lawyer to get the representation they require. This arrangement removes the risk that you will lose the claim if your lawyer does not believe in your case.
